Maintenance Tech I/Grounds
Company: Dwelling Place of Grand Rapids
Location: Grand Rapids
Posted on: February 17, 2026

Job Description:
Job Description Job Description Description: Summary Maintains
and repairs physical structures of apartment buildings and
maintains grounds by performing the following duties. Essential
Duties and Responsibilities include the following. Other duties may
be assigned. Performs work orders in a safe and timely manner,
which may include, in order of priority, emergency, on-call,
make-ready, preventative, inspection, routine or resident request
repairs. Inspects property for improvements and repairs and review
with supervisor; immediately reporting unsafe conditions. Maintains
control for inventory and utilization of maintenance materials and
supplies, operate and perform scheduled maintenance properly on all
equipment. Responsible for always keeping work area and tools clean
and in order. Assists in always keeping property free of debris and
rubbish. Shovels snow, removes ice, and applies ice melt to walks
and driveways as conditions exist. Be immediately available in the
event of snow. Assist Property Management or other staff and
contractors when requested. Responsible for the security of the
property always. Keeping all keys to the property in possession as
appropriate and refusing to give any unauthorized person “master”
keys or access. Master keys are never permitted to be given to
contractors, vendors, or other persons not employed by Dwelling
Place. May be assigned the following grounds maintenance tasks:
Landscaping responsibilities, such as: plant and cut lawns, trim
and edge around walks; plant and care for flower beds; plant and
prune bushes, trees, or shrubs; clean grounds, rake, and bag
leaves, and remove litter; water lawn, shrubs, and flowers when
necessary; clean drainage ditches and culverts. Minor repairs and
upkeep tasks, such as: repair fences, gates, walls, and walks;
paints fences, stairs/stairwells, and outbuildings; maintain and
repair grounds equipment. Operates snow removal equipment to
maintain parking lots, driveways, and sidewalks; applies ice melt
to public passageways as needed. Picks up and/or delivers items
from vendors or donors. Supervisory Responsibilities This job has
no supervisory responsibilities. Requirements: Qualifications To
per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to
perform each essential duty satisfactorily. The requirements listed
below are representative of the knowledge, skill, and/or ability
required.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able
individ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
Education and/or Experience High school diploma or General
education degree (GED) and two or more years related experience
and/or training. Language Skills Ability to read and comprehend
simple instructions, short correspondence, and memos. Ability to
write simple correspondence. Ability to effectively present
information in one-on-one and small group situations to customers,
clients, and other employees of the organization. Mathematical
Skills Ability to add, subtract, multiply, and divide in all units
of measure, using whole numbers, common fractions, and decimals.
Ability to compute rate, ratio, and percent and to draw and
interpret bar graphs. Reasoning Ability to apply common sense
understanding to carry out detailed but uninvolved written or oral
instructions. Ability to deal with problems involving a few
concrete variables in standardized situations. Professional
Licenses, Certificates, Registrations Valid Michigan Driver’s
License Other Skills and Abilities Must be self-directed, capable
of working independently, and be responsible for completing
assignments in a realistic time frame. Other Qualifications Must
have a reliable vehicle and be willing to transport hand tools,
parts, and supplies during work hours. Must be willing and
available to work on call rotation as needed. Physical Demands The
physical demands described here are representative of those that
must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ential
funct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to
en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ential
functions. While performing the duties of this Job , the employee
is regularly required to walk and reach with hands and arms. The
employee is frequently required to stand; use hands to finger,
handle, or feel and talk or hear. The employee is occasionally
required to sit; climb or balance; stoop, kneel, crouch, or crawl
and taste or smell. The employee must regularly lift and /or move
up to 25 pounds, frequently lift and/or move up to 10 pounds and
occasionally lift and/or move up to 50 pounds. Specific vision
abilities required by this job include close vision, distance
vision, color vision, peripheral vision, depth perception and
ability to adjust focus. Work Environment The work environment
characteristics described here are representative of those an
employee encounters while performing the essential functions of
this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able
individ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
While performing the duties of this Job, the employee is regularly
exposed to moving mechanical parts and outside weather conditions.
The employee is occasionally exposed to wet and/or humid
conditions; high, precarious places; fumes or airborne particles;
extreme cold; extreme heat; risk of electrical shock and vibration.
The noise level in the work environment is usually moderate. Starts
at $22.73/hour
